Signal Corps, the companion volume to Rebecca Robbins Raines'
narrative branch history Getting the Message Through, contains
the lineage, honors, and heraldic items for Regular Army, Army Reserve,
Army National Guard signal units at battalion level and above. Raines
captures the branch's organizational evolution over time and gives a
snapshot of what the corps looks like as it nears its 150th anniversary.
The volume enhances the esprit de corps of the signal soldiers and
instills in them a greater appreciation for the history and heritage of
their branch. To her credit, Raines has provided an invaluable reference
tool for anyone interested in the organizational history of the Signal
Corps.
